CVE-2022-42060
Last modified
CVE-2022-42060 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.5/10 on the CVSS scale. Tenda AC1200 Router Model W15Ev2 V15.11.0.10(1576) was discovered to contain a stack overflow via the setWanPpoe function. This vulnerability allows attackers to cause a Denial of Service (DoS) via crafted overflow data.. EPSS estimates a 1.05%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
